Alan Turing Institute Initiates New Mission to Safeguard Britain from Online Assaults
The UK's top artificial intelligence institute has revealed a new mission to help protect the nation from cyber-attacks targeting essential systems including power, transportation and utilities.
Institute Restructuring
The Alan Turing Institute will carry out a scientific research initiative specifically created to defend the nation from malicious attacks, according to a Tuesday declaration.
This new direction follows organizational reforms at the government-backed institute, including the resignation of its previous CEO last month after both staff concerns and ministerial calls for comprehensive reform.

Leadership and Oversight
A previous senior officer of the Britain's aerial defense command will deliver recommendations next month on how the government-funded institute can best support the scope of official artificial intelligence goals in national security, national security and information gathering.
Operational Restructuring
The institute's chair, a former Amazon UK boss, confirmed that 78 different research projects at the 440-staff institute have been closed, transferred out or completed because they aren't consistent with the fresh focus.
Workplace Issues
The center has faced workplace difficulties since last year as employees objected against restructuring, culminating in a collection of workers filing a whistleblower complaint to the proper supervisory commission.
The institute's leadership stated that these staff complaints were externally examined by a neutral third party that found them to have no substance.
Broader Scientific Scope
The organization will also prioritize utilizing machine learning for environmental applications and health innovations.
Researchers will create methods to use the rapidly-developing tools to more rapidly and accurately forecast changes in weather patterns, sea conditions and arctic coverage, partly to more effectively guide national crisis management units.
The institute will also target significant carbon footprint lowering in transport systems, industrial operations and vital networks.
Medical Advancements
In the healthcare industry, the emphasis will be on building computerized models of cardiac organs, representing a leading edge of individualized AI-powered treatment that could enhance treatment approaches and recovery prospects for critically ill cardiac patients.
